Lynda Van Devanter is known for representing the perspective of veterans, particularly those affected by the Vietnam War and its aftermath. As a prominent advocate for veterans' rights and mental health, she highlighted the struggles of soldiers returning from combat, including issues like PTSD and the inadequacies of the VA system. Her experiences and activism underscore the importance of addressing the needs and challenges faced by veterans in society.

What the proposition to be on the negative or affirmative side of a debate?

In a debate, the affirmative side supports the proposition or claim being discussed, advocating for its acceptance and providing evidence to back it up. Conversely, the negative side opposes the proposition, arguing against it and presenting counter-evidence to refute the affirmative's claims. Each side aims to persuade the audience or judges of their position's validity through logical reasoning and effective argumentation. The choice of side often influences the strategies and tactics employed during the debate.
